This weekend may be your last chance to get a peek at the crumbling ruins of Admiral's Row. The federal government finally transferred ownership of the former naval facility to the Brooklyn Navy Yard Development Corporation. That means that it's all green lights for the planned supermarket on the site. After all this waiting, the BNYDC will waste no time. Bulldozers will be moving in to clear the Row of its sagging structures on Monday. [NYT; previously]
